August 6, 2009 Tournament Capital Centre: Parking Lot Expansion Project Kamloops, B.C. - Beginning August 10th, the City of Kamloops will begin work to expand and improve the parking lot at the Tournament Capital Centre. The $131,000 expansion project awarded to Con-Ex Civil Contractors Ltd. will take place primarily along the lane between the Tournament Capital Centre and Hillside Stadium. In November 2008, City Council approved of the project to add 15, fifteen-minute drop-off parking stalls and 20 general parking stalls, giving a total of 35 new parking stalls. The project will also include the construction of a 'right in/right out' curb structure at the McGill entrance to the Tournament Capital Centre. This will provide safer access to and from the Tournament Capital Centre. Alternate routes such as University Drive and Hillside Drive will be used to access the facility. In addition, construction crews will be installing electrical services to power the new TCC video marquee sign which will be located at the main entrance off McGill Road. Rock Advertising was the successful bidder for the $191,000 video marquee sign project. The City of Kamloops received a $111,000 grant from the Union of BC Municipalities to help offset the cost of the sign project and promote community tourism. Construction will take place between 7: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m., Monday to Friday. We appreciate the public's support as there may be some disruptions and/or delays during these times and we ask the public to exercise caution when navigating around work crews. The anticipated completion date for the parking expansion project is September 4th and the TCC video marquee sign is September 30th. Thank you for your cooperation! - 30 - Media Contact:
